Desenvolvimento web do zero: como começar hoje mesmo

Desenvolvimento web do zero envolve aprender linguagens como HTML, CSS e JavaScript, utilizar ferramentas gratuitas como VS Code e Chrome, e seguir dicas essenciais para construir seu primeiro site, planejando, começando pequeno e priorizando o design responsivo para diferentes dispositivos.

Desenvolvimento web do zero não precisa parecer um bicho de sete cabeças. Já parou para pensar em quantas oportunidades estão à sua frente ao aprender essa habilidade? Se você deseja entrar nesse universo, este artigo é para você.

principais linguagens para desenvolvimento web

principais linguagens para desenvolvimento web

Para quem está começando no desenvolvimento web do zero, entender as linguagens de programação é fundamental. Pense nelas como os blocos de construção de qualquer site ou aplicação online que você usa diariamente.

Linguagens Essenciais para Front-End

O front-end é a parte visual, com a qual o usuário interage diretamente. As três linguagens principais aqui são:

  • HTML: É a base de tudo, responsável por estruturar o conteúdo da página. Imagine como se fosse o esqueleto do site.
  • CSS: Entra em cena para dar estilo ao HTML. Cores, fontes, layouts… tudo isso é definido com CSS, que deixa o site bonito e agradável.
  • JavaScript: Adiciona interatividade e dinamismo. Sabe aqueles menus que abrem, formulários que validam dados em tempo real? É o JavaScript que faz acontecer.

Linguagens Importantes para Back-End

O back-end é a ‘cozinha’ do site, onde a mágica acontece nos bastidores. Ele lida com o servidor, banco de dados e a lógica da aplicação. Algumas linguagens populares são:

  • Python: Versátil e fácil de aprender, muito usado em desenvolvimento web, ciência de dados e inteligência artificial.
  • JavaScript (Node.js): Sim, JavaScript também pode ser usado no back-end com Node.js, permitindo criar aplicações completas com uma única linguagem.
  • PHP: Muito popular, especialmente para criar sites dinâmicos e sistemas de gerenciamento de conteúdo como o WordPress.
  • Java: Robusta e escalável, ideal para grandes sistemas e aplicações corporativas.

Essa é uma visão geral das principais linguagens. Para começar no desenvolvimento web do zero, focar em HTML, CSS e JavaScript é um excelente ponto de partida. Depois, você pode explorar as linguagens de back-end conforme seus projetos e interesses evoluírem.

ferramentas essenciais para iniciantes

ferramentas essenciais para iniciantes

Iniciar no desenvolvimento web do zero exige as ferramentas certas para facilitar o aprendizado e a prática. Felizmente, muitas opções são gratuitas e acessíveis para quem está começando.

Editores de Código Leves e Eficientes

O editor de código é o seu espaço de trabalho principal. Para iniciantes, algumas opções se destacam:

  • Visual Studio Code (VS Code): Gratuito, popular e com muitos recursos. É leve e personalizável, com extensões que ajudam em diversas linguagens.
  • Sublime Text: Outro editor leve e rápido, conhecido pela sua interface limpa e funcionalidades que agilizam a escrita de código. A versão de avaliação é gratuita por tempo indeterminado.
  • Atom: Desenvolvido pelo GitHub, é gratuito e de código aberto. Similar ao VS Code, oferece boa customização e uma comunidade ativa.

Navegadores para Testar seus Projetos

Testar seu site em diferentes navegadores é crucial para garantir que ele funcione bem para todos os usuários. Os principais são:

  • Google Chrome: Essencial para desenvolvedores, com ferramentas de inspeção (DevTools) que facilitam a depuração e análise de sites.
  • Mozilla Firefox: Outro navegador robusto com excelentes ferramentas de desenvolvimento integradas, além de ser um defensor da privacidade.
  • Safari: Importante para testar a compatibilidade em dispositivos Apple, especialmente se seu público-alvo usa Mac ou iPhone.

Outras Ferramentas Úteis

Além do editor e navegadores, algumas ferramentas adicionais podem fazer a diferença:

  • Git e GitHub: Para controle de versão do seu código. Aprender Git desde cedo é fundamental para organizar seus projetos e colaborar com outros desenvolvedores. O GitHub é uma plataforma online para hospedar seus repositórios Git.
  • Plataformas Online de Aprendizado: Sites como Codecademy, freeCodeCamp e cursos da Udemy ou Coursera oferecem tutoriais e projetos práticos para aprender desenvolvimento web de forma interativa.

Com essas ferramentas essenciais, você estará pronto para dar os primeiros passos no desenvolvimento web do zero. O importante é começar a explorar e praticar!

dicas para construir seu primeiro site

dicas para construir seu primeiro site

Construir seu primeiro site pode parecer desafiador, mas com as dicas certas, o processo se torna mais simples e prazeroso. O desenvolvimento web do zero é uma jornada, e começar pequeno é o segredo.

Planeje Antes de Codificar

Antes de abrir o editor de código, defina o objetivo do seu site. Qual será o tema? Quais páginas ele terá? Um planejamento básico ajuda a manter o foco e evita retrabalho.

Comece com o Essencial

Não tente criar um site complexo de primeira. Foque no básico: uma página inicial, uma página de ‘sobre’ e talvez uma de contato. Use HTML para a estrutura, CSS para o visual e JavaScript para pequenas interações, se necessário.

Design Responsivo é Fundamental

Pense em como seu site vai aparecer em celulares e tablets. Um design responsivo garante que o site se adapte a diferentes telas, melhorando a experiência do usuário em qualquer dispositivo.

Teste em Diferentes Navegadores

Após construir as primeiras versões, teste seu site em Chrome, Firefox e Safari. Isso garante que ele funcione corretamente para a maioria dos visitantes, independentemente do navegador que eles usam.

Aprenda e Melhore Continuamente

O desenvolvimento web é um aprendizado constante. Não tenha medo de errar e use cada projeto como uma oportunidade para aprender algo novo. Explore recursos online, participe de fóruns e continue praticando.

Iniciar no desenvolvimento web do zero pode parecer um grande desafio, mas como vimos, com as linguagens certas, ferramentas adequadas e um bom planejamento, é totalmente possível criar seu primeiro site. Lembre-se que o aprendizado é contínuo e cada passo, por menor que seja, te aproxima do seu objetivo. Então, não espere mais, comece hoje mesmo a trilhar esse caminho e descubra o prazer de construir suas próprias páginas na web.

FAQ – Perguntas frequentes sobre desenvolvimento web do zero

Quais as primeiras linguagens que devo aprender para desenvolvimento web?

Comece com HTML, CSS e JavaScript. HTML estrutura o conteúdo, CSS cuida do visual e JavaScript adiciona interatividade aos sites.

Preciso pagar por ferramentas para começar a programar?

Não! Existem muitas ferramentas gratuitas excelentes, como o Visual Studio Code para editar código e navegadores como Chrome e Firefox para testar seus sites.

É difícil aprender desenvolvimento web sozinho?

Pode ser desafiador, mas com muitos recursos online gratuitos e comunidades de apoio, é totalmente possível aprender por conta própria.

Quanto tempo leva para construir meu primeiro site simples?

Depende do seu ritmo de aprendizado, mas com dedicação, você pode construir um site simples em algumas semanas ou meses.

O que é design responsivo e por que é importante?

Design responsivo faz seu site funcionar bem em computadores, celulares e tablets. É crucial para alcançar todos os usuários.

Onde posso encontrar ajuda se eu travar no aprendizado?

Procure por fóruns online de desenvolvimento web, grupos em redes sociais e plataformas de aprendizado que oferecem suporte e comunidades ativas.